Estimates expose that annual health-related performance losses set you back employers $530 billion, and shed manufacturing is the primary expense emerging from damaging employee health. Healthcare likewise stands for an astonishing price to companies, with a significant rise throughout the last decade. As a result of this, healthcare costs have actually been labelled the "actual corporate tax".


Discover What is the Globe Economic Forum doing about mental health? Program much more One in 4 people will certainly experience mental disease in their lives, costing the global economic climate an approximated $6 trillion by 2030.


To do something about this, needs at work require to be fulfilled with resources. Work sources comprise aspects of job that are practical for goal success, they can promote development, and reduce the mental and physiological expenses connected with task demands. Via resources, workers accumulate ability to take care of task demands and the potential adverse results originating from them will certainly be reduced.
